Artemisia songarica Schrenk

准噶尔沙蒿

Description from Flora of China

Oligosporus songaricus (Schrenk ex Fischer & C. A. Meyer) Poljakov.

Shrubs, 30-80 cm tall, with a thick rootstock, branches many, nearly horizontal, puberulent or glabrescent. Lower and middle stem leaves sessile; leaf blade ovate-oblong, 2-4 × ca. 2 cm, 1- or 2-pinnatisect; segments 2 or 3 pairs, lateral and basal lobes usually 3-sect; lobules linear, 5-10(-12) × 1.5-2 mm, apex mucronulate. Uppermost leaves and leaflike bracts linear. Synflorescence a lax, broad panicle. Capitula sessile or shortly pedunculate, nodding. Involucre ovoid, 1.5-2 mm in diam. Marginal female florets 4 or 5. Disk florets 6-10, male. Achenes ovoid. Fl. and fr. Jun-Oct. 2n = 18.

Dunes of desert areas, rocky slopes; low to middle elevations. N Xinjiang [Kazakhstan].
